What are some common challenges faced by professionals in remote Python automation roles, and how can they be overcome?

Professionals in remote Python automation roles often face challenges such as coordinating with distributed teams, managing time zone differences, and ensuring clear communication across asynchronous channels. Additionally, they may need to proactively address issues related to code integration, testing, and deployment without immediate in-person support. To overcome these challenges, it's helpful to utilize robust collaboration tools, maintain thorough documentation, and participate in regular virtual meetings to stay aligned with the team’s goals and progress.

What is a Remote Python Automation job?

A Remote Python Automation job involves using the Python programming language to create scripts or applications that automate repetitive tasks or processes. These professionals work remotely, meaning they perform their duties from outside a traditional office setting, often from home. Job responsibilities can include automating data collection, testing software, managing workflows, or integrating systems. The role requires strong coding skills in Python, familiarity with automation tools and libraries, and the ability to troubleshoot and improve automated solutions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Python Automation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Python Automation Engineer, you need strong proficiency in Python programming, automation frameworks, and a background in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Selenium, PyTest, Jenkins, Git, and experience with CI/CD pipelines are typically required, along with relevant certifications such as Certified Python Developer. Excellent problem-solving, self-motivation, and clear communication are crucial soft skills for collaborating in a remote environment and delivering reliable results. These skills and qualities are essential for efficiently building, maintaining, and optimizing automated solutions while ensuring smooth remote teamwork and project delivery.

Hi, we're Oscar. We're hiring a Process Management Associate to join our Network Operations Team.

Oscar is the first health insurance company built around a full stack technology platform and a relentless focus on serving our members. We started Oscar in 2012 to create the kind of health insurance company we would want for ourselves-one that behaves like a doctor in the family.

About the role:

We are seeking a detail-oriented and analytical Process Management Associate to join our Network Operations Team. The primary responsibility of this role is to create, analyze and evaluate existing business processes, identify areas for improvement, and develop and implement effective process improvement strategies. The Process Management Analyst will work closely with cross-functional teams to ensure process optimization, efficiency, and effectiveness.

You will report into the Director, Process Improvement.

Work Location: This is a remote position, open to candidates who reside in: Atlanta, Georgia. You will be fully remote; however, our approach to work may adapt over time. Future models could potentially involve a hybrid presence at the hub office associated with your metro area. #LI-Remote

Pay Transparency: The base pay for this role is: $87,188 - $114,434 per year. You are also eligible for employee benefits, participation in Oscar's unlimited vacation program and annual performance bonuses.

Responsibilities:

  • Conduct comprehensive analysis of existing business processes, including process mapping, data collection, and identifying areas for improvement.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to gather requirements and determine process improvement objectives.
  • Develop and implement process improvement strategies, including the creation of process documentation, standard operating procedures, and workflow diagrams.
  • Utilize process management methodologies, such as Lean Six Sigma, to identify bottlenecks, inefficiencies, and areas of waste within existing processes.
  • Facilitate process improvement workshops and meetings, providing guidance and support to cross-functional teams.
  • Lead or participate in process improvement projects, ensuring successful implementation and achievement of desired outcomes.
  • Monitor and track process performance using appropriate metrics and tools, identifying trends and areas requiring further attention.
  • Prepare and present reports and recommendations to management, summarizing findings, progress, and outcomes of process improvement initiatives.
  • Collaborate with Technology, Product, and Engineering teams to identify and implement process automation opportunities.
  • Stay updated on industry best practices and emerging trends in process management, continually seeking opportunities to enhance processes and drive efficiencies.
  • Compliance with all applicable laws and regulations
  • Other duties as assigned

Requirements:

  • A bachelor's degree or 3+ years commensurate experience
  • 3+ years of work experience in process management, process improvement or similar.
  • 2+ years of experience using process management methodologies, such as Lean Six Sigma, BPMN, or similar frameworks.
  • 2+ years of experience with end to end process management and mapping
